What Are The Guidelines To Migrate To Canada During Coronavirus Pandemic

Due to the Coronavirus pandemic, the world is changing its course of life. Almost all the leading countries have been sealed the international border to break the chain of the deadly virus. Canada is one of those countries that has closed all the entries of the foreign nationals. As per their official declaration, the international, travel restriction has been imposed till June 30. Depending on the control of the public health crisis, travel restriction can be extended. What are the impacts of Covid-19 Outbreak in Franchise Business?

The sudden outbreak of Covid-19 has halted the operation of most of the organizations around the world. It has been predicted that one-third of the world’s economy has been devastated already. From the hospitality industry to retailers; all the businesses are facing huge losses due to the lockdown. Under this present scenario, the franchise business is also affected hugely.
